Orangevale Library Jane Wise Meeting RoomJoin us for a 6-week series of the low-impact, gentle martial art known as Tai Chi. REGISTRATION REQUIRED.
This slow-moving form of exercise and meditation offers many benefits, including enhanced flexibility, balance, and strength. Open to all experience levels.

This Library is located in a outdoor shopping center in Orangevale, CA on Greenback Lane. It has a seed library, 2 study rooms, a reservable meeting room and gender-neutral restrooms.
